The Story: David Attenborough: A Life on Earth (2023) offers a fresh dive into the Documentary genre. The plot follows a sequence where The incredible journey and illustrious career of one of the most travelled men in history, this documentary tells the story of how Sir David Attenborough came to be the voice of modern natural history programs by bringing the natural world into our homes.
